Output dbf8f6a91deeb2ab32a25b9d2f96e5475ffdfed3bf4e050f18be98a7b7ba03da:0

value
209360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cb2db03633e43352d47f15f15be8a9ed621d4f OP_EQUAL
address
32DehbCfrCCicPxfyVdL8asS5NwgoS2vH2
transaction
dbf8f6a91deeb2ab32a25b9d2f96e5475ffdfed3bf4e050f18be98a7b7ba03da
confirmations
381940
spent
true